CTOnews.com, Oct. 18-Microsoft's acquisition of game developer and publisher Activision Blizzard has been completed, and it is curious whether Microsoft will soon add some of Activision Blizzard's new games to its Xbox Game Pass service. Today, Microsoft Xbox director Phil Spencer finally gave a clear answer, unfortunately we will have to wait at least a few more months.

In the latest official Xbox podcast, Spencer admits that Microsoft put some of their games on Xbox Game Pass soon after it acquired Bethesda in 2021. However, Activision Blizzard is not the case. He said:

In fact, the regulatory process of Activision Blizzard King (Activision Blizzard King) took a long time. And frankly, the UK Competition and Markets Authority (CMA) made the final decision a week or the week before we closed the deal, so we had no way to work with Activision and Blizzard to deal with their old work. So now that the deal is done, we start the work. But it takes time.

Spencer said it was accurate that Activision Blizzard issued a statement last week that its game would be on Game Pass in 2024.

Spencer admitted that it was "a bit frustrating" not to be able to immediately put the newly acquired games on Xbox Game Pass, but he was very excited about the future. "I just want to be honest with you that this is the situation we are in right now."

CTOnews.com noted that the Xbox podcast interview covered many aspects, and Spencer said he would make a lot of trips in the next few days, first to visit King offices in Europe and then to visit Blizzard and Activision offices in California. He also talked about some of the games he wanted people to rediscover, such as Zork, a word adventure game developed by Infocom, or King's Quest, developed by Sierra. "these things mean something to me because of my age," he said. because they are very important moments in my game career and my game experience, and I like them. "
